Referência da APIPOST
Analisar descrição do site
Gera uma descrição de IA a partir de uma URL antes de criar ou atualizar um site.
POST
https://ai.redreplier.com/ai-app/api/v1/websites/analyze-descriptionGera uma descrição de IA a partir de uma URL antes de criar ou atualizar um site.
Token Bearer (token de API do RedReplier)
Autenticação
Envie um token de API do RedReplier como Bearer token em cada requisição. Os tokens começam com redreplier_; o RedReplier resolve a conta a partir do token.
Authorization: Bearer redreplier_test_1234567890
Content-Type: application/jsonParâmetros
Este endpoint não aceita parâmetros de caminho nem de consulta.
Corpo da requisição
url(string, URL, obrigatório): URL do site a ser analisado.
Resposta
Retorna a descrição gerada.
description(string): Resumo gerado por IA do site ou produto.
Exemplo de requisição
curl -X POST https://ai.redreplier.com/ai-app/api/v1/websites/analyze-description \
-H 'Authorization: Bearer redreplier_test_1234567890' \
-H 'Content-Type: application/json' \
-d '{"url":"https://acmecrm.io"}'Notas
Use antes de criar ou atualizar quando quiser revisar a descrição gerada por IA.
Erros
400 Bad Request: Entrada, URL, UUID, enum, parâmetro de consulta ou corpo inválido.401 Unauthorized: Bearer token ausente ou inválido.404 Not Found: O recurso não existe para a conta do token.500 Internal Server Error: Erro inesperado do servidor.
Exemplo de solicitação (curl)
curl --request POST \
--url https://ai.redreplier.com/ai-app/api/v1/websites/analyze-description \
--header 'Authorization: Bearer redreplier_test_1234567890' \
--header 'Content-Type: application/json' \
--data '{"url": "https://acmecrm.io"}'200
{
"description": "Acme CRM helps small agencies manage sales pipelines, client relationships, and follow-up workflows."
}